POWRi TV Launches Live-Streaming Service ahead of 2020 season.

Belleville, IL. (3/14/2020) With the partnership agreement between POWRi and The SPEED SPORT Network, now comes a brand new streaming service in POWRi TV. Race fans can now enjoy all the action on the track that POWRi offers with the digital media content and technical support SPEED SPORT guarantees. Ready to be accessed at www.powri.tv as well as a standalone app, to be released subsequently, catch all the racing action POWRi TV offers.

Dedicating production support to cover POWRi Leagues ranging from The POWRi Lucas Oil National Midget League to the newly sanctioned POWRi Quarter Midget Series, and everything in between. POWRi TV will start the season with a dedicated app that will be available on Roku, Amazon Fire, Android and iOS.

An all-star team has been assembled to handle all the behind the scenes effort with Ryan Bowling and Heather Stasa titled with the Co-Producer/Director roles, leading through a combined twenty-year experience of media teamwork and a shared vision of presenting the best show possible for viewers. Bowling founded Dirt2Media, a SPEED SPORT Network affiliate covering grassroots racing, which in only the first year covers four weekly tracks in Indiana as well as live broadcasts at major events throughout Kentucky, Indiana, and Tennessee.

Heather Stasa, who has produced some of the most prestigious open-wheel events in the country, stressed a similar mind mentality going into the season. Adding that “There is no ‘I’ in the industry, it definitely takes a team to put on the best broadcast for the fans. With the SPEED SPORT and POWRi partnership, it’s definitely going to be an amazing year and I am excited with the team of people we have put together.”

Another key member of the POWRi TV team includes longtime official POWRi videographer Jimmy Miller continuing the behind the camera duties, bringing viewers the ideal racing action just as he has for the previous seven seasons. Aside from shooting video at the historic Knoxville Raceway, The Chili Bowl Nationals, as well as other notable venues, Miller has also contributed to the over 170 features that will soon be available on-demand on POWRi.TV. “Continuing to grow POWRi TV from the original inception in 2018 to today is special, I personally just want to bring the best live streaming service to the fans, with quality content at the forefront” Miller stated.

Race-Fans can now log in and explore all that www.powri.tv has to offer, with a monthly live-streaming option of $34.99 or a yearly rate available. Can’t catch the event live? POWRi TV has you covered with Video-On-Demand options that are included; keeping with the industry standard all the great POWRi racing content will be in High Definition.

Beginning at the Seventh Annual Turnpike Challenge presented by Super Clean in March. Riivet founder and the SPEED SPORT Network’s driving force Chris Graner will be working closely with POWRi officials as technical support to assure a successful launch that delivers the best content available for the sanctioning body, its competitors, and fans alike. POWRi TV producer Bowling noted that “Through this affiliation came the opportunity to jump on board with POWRi TV and I’ve never been more excited about an opportunity. Kenny has built a tremendous brand with POWRi and cannot wait to contribute to its growth moving forward.”
